Petition e-petition adding value to this process

More details

e-petitions are static ideas, because they do not provide mechanisms to collect research material, add supporting ideas and because the initiator is not able to improve the e-petition details.
Peoples knowledge increase, their ideas evolve; the e-petition thus becomes stale and may lose currency.
Action = Debate how to improve and help ePetitions to become more dynamic, add new features to the site to allow users to grow ideas and content.
Prospective ideas: Supporters should be able to optionally: -
[1] Add an entry to explain - Why I support this petition.
[2] Add 1 question that’s related to the subject. To add value by introducing a 'related' debating point.
[3] Be able to return to the web site, enter a password and vote for any of the previous two points by incrementing a vote count.
[4] Remove their support to the petition in the event that they change their mind.
There should be 1 link to an ePetition wiki site where people can carry on the debate by updating the wiki.
